Overview of the Products

When considering the Electric Ellipse Leg Exerciser and the Mini Under Desk Elliptical, it's essential to note that the Electric Ellipse is priced at $59.00, making it about 17% cheaper than the Mini Under Desk Elliptical, which retails for $89.97. Both products are designed for low-impact exercise, particularly beneficial for seniors or those seeking a gentle workout while seated.

The Electric Ellipse Leg Exerciser boasts a sales rank of 70,935, while the Mini Under Desk Elliptical is significantly more popular with a sales rank of 11,698. This difference suggests that the Mini model may have a stronger customer appeal or more effective marketing.

Design and Portability

The Electric Ellipse Leg Exerciser features an ultra-compact and portable design, allowing it to fit comfortably under most desks. At the same time, it is lightweight, making it easy to move around. In contrast, the Mini Under Desk Elliptical also emphasizes portability with a built-in handle and a lightweight structure, but it additionally offers a non-slip mat that enhances stability during use.

Both machines are crafted for convenience, but the Electric Ellipse’s compactness may provide users with more flexibility in tight spaces. The Mini's non-slip features may give it an edge in security during workouts, especially for users concerned about stability.

User Experience and Control

The Electric Ellipse Leg Exerciser is designed with senior users in mind, offering a convenient remote control that allows adjustments without interrupting the workout. It features 12-speed manual settings and three automatic programs, catering to various fitness levels. The clear LCD display tracks essential metrics, providing motivation during use.

On the other hand, the Mini Under Desk Elliptical also includes a remote control for ease of use and an LCD display that tracks real-time stats, including time, distance, speed, calories burned, and step count. With 12 adjustable speed levels in manual mode and three auto programs, it also offers a tailored experience.

Both machines provide user-friendly interfaces, but the Mini's stats tracking may be more comprehensive, appealing to users who prefer to monitor their progress in real-time.

Workout Features and Performance

In terms of workout features, the Electric Ellipse Leg Exerciser emphasizes bidirectional pedals that engage all major leg muscle groups, enhancing circulation and calorie burning. Its whisper-quiet operation allows for distraction-free workouts, making it suitable for both home and office environments.

The Mini Under Desk Elliptical is designed with a low-impact motion that minimizes stress on joints, ideal for seniors or those recovering from injuries. Its pedals also move in both directions, targeting different muscle groups, which can enhance the effectiveness of workouts.

Both products excel in providing low-impact exercise options, but the Electric Ellipse may be better suited for those prioritizing noise reduction, while the Mini offers a more gentle approach to joint strain.

Noise Levels and Operation

When it comes to noise levels, the Electric Ellipse Leg Exerciser is designed with advanced quiet operation technology, ensuring a smooth and silent workout experience that won’t disturb others. This feature is particularly beneficial for users in shared spaces such as offices or homes.

The Mini Under Desk Elliptical also promotes silent operation but does include a note about a gentle beep in idle mode. While this may not be a significant issue, it’s worth considering for users who prioritize absolute silence during their workouts.

Both products promise quiet workouts, but the Electric Ellipse may have a slight edge for users who want complete tranquility.
